Lapis8/22/2019, 11:54:13 AM2 votes

Maybe this would be viable on the NA server, but on lower population servers like here in OCE, it just wouldn't work. I remember when team-builder was a thing and queues were so long because of the lack of population that people just stopped using it. Sitting in the queue for three hours before giving up and doing something else was not an uncommon occurrence. I don't think I'm exaggerating when I say that having so many queues to split the playerbase into would kill league in this region.
